- Cervical Stenosis – Stenosis means “narrowing”. Cervical stenosis is a condition in which the cervix narrows or completely closes off, hindering or blocking the passage between the uterus and the vaginal canal. If the cervical opening is blocked or narrower than it should be, sperm would be unable to travel up to the fallopian tubes to fertilize the egg.
- Cervical Incompetence – This is also called Cervical insufficiency. It can be caused by physical injury to the cervix during a difficult childbirth or in some cases, during an abortion procedure done using a procedure called D&C (Dilation and Curettage). Cervical Incompetence can lead to late miscarriage or preterm birth.
- Shortened Cervical length: The main cause of short cervix is cervical insufficiency. During pregnancy, the cervix might shorten too soon and could increase the risk of premature labor.
- Poor quality cervical mucus: Adequate fertile cervical mucus is important for sperm to travel easily through the female reproductive tract. In most women, the cervix naturally produces its own fertile mucus especially during the ovulation period. If this does not happen, the sperm may have a hard time swimming towards the cervix on the way to fertilization.
